Alice Springs School of the Air Visitor Centre is a unique and fascinating tourist attraction, located at Address: 80 Head St, Braitling NT 0870, Australia. This centre offers a rare opportunity to experience the world's largest classroom, which has been connecting students across Australia's remote outback for decades.

Specialties

As a tourist attraction, Alice Springs School of the Air Visitor Centre specializes in providing an informative and engaging experience, showcasing the innovative methods used to deliver education to children living in remote areas. The centre offers guided tours, live satellite class sessions, and multimedia exhibits that demonstrate the school's rich history and impactful work.
